It seems like the move is to force ByteDance to set up a company incorporated wholly in the United States, which would then be subject to the oversight of the US government. Then, Byte Dance would lease the IP surrounding TikTok to this separate company. All the US customer data would be siloed on US servers and perused by US agencies and Byte Dance would still get their revenue from the US market. I don't know if the close association with ByteDance and China would still make that sort of arrangement a target of the US government.

I suspect they want better condition handling. Because JavaScript lacks a useful conditional expression beyond ternary expressions, condition handling in JSX generally uses boolean operators or ternary expressions. Suppose the conditional logic is in any way complex. In that case, your choice is to use nested ternary expressions, which can be hard to read or to somehow break the condition out of the JSX using a helper function or separate component so you can use if statements in a regular function context. SolidJS added conditional helpers to its JSX flavour to address this issue[1]. The React team seems ideologically opposed to the idea as it presumably moves JSX away from using only JavaScript for handling logic.

It would be nice if the author would add mozjpeg[1] to the comparison. At certain image resolutions, it can produce smaller file sizes than WebP, and because it is still a jpeg, it has a much better compatibility story, which the author alluded to.
